17,374,139,717

Seventeen billion, three hundred and seventy-four million, one hundred and thirty-nine thousand, seven hundred and seventeen.

Quick Response (QR) Code

What is a QR code?

Data: 17374139717

EC Level:

Barcode

Data: 17374139717

Format: